Replacing the I/O board
NOTE: Before working inside your computer, read the safety information that shipped with your computer and follow
the steps in Before working inside your computer. After working inside your computer, follow the instructions in After
working inside your computer. For more safety best practices, see the Regulatory Compliance home page at www.dell.com/
regulatory_compliance.
Procedure
1. Slide the I/O board into the slots on the palm-rest assembly.
2. Align the screw hole on the I/O board with the screw hole on the palm-rest assembly, and replace the screw (M2x3) that
secures the I/O board to the palm-rest assembly.
3. Close the right display hinge.
4. Replace the two screws (M2.5x4) that secure the right display hinge to the I/O board.
5. Connect the coin-cell battery cable to the I/O board.
6. Slide the fingerprint-reader cable into the connector on the I/O board and close the latch to secure the cable.
7. Connect the I/O-board cable to the I/O board.
